The pandemic was a transformative time for Cat Burns. Having started her career busking on the Southbank, the Streatham singer-songwriter and BRIT School alumnus turned to TikTok, where she began uploading covers and original tracks that rapidly set her star rising. Then there was all that time alone. “The first 2020 lockdown taught me that I didn’t know much about myself at all,” Burns tells Apple Music. “And that I wasn’t being honest with myself about who I was and who I loved. Being at home really allowed me to explore that about myself.” That inspired “Free,” a moving yet beautifully uplifting account of coming out to her mother. It’s a perfect example of the heart-on-sleeve lyricism and irresistible pop sound—influenced by guitar music, indie, gospel, and more—that have earmarked Burns as one of 2022’s most exciting breakout talents. This Apple Music Home Session features an intimate take on it, alongside a performance of “Go”—on which Burns imagines how she’d react to being cheated on—and a disarming cover of Coldplay’s “Fix You.” “I chose these songs because they’ve really changed the speed of my career and mean so much to me in different ways,” adds Burns—a 2022 Up Next UK artist—of her own songs here. “The pandemic changed me massively, and without it, I definitely wouldn’t have written ‘Free’ or probably even released ‘Go’ either!”
